United States Court of Appeals for the Federal Circuit ______________________ JESSICA WAILANI GIBBS, Petitioner, v. DEPARTMENT OF THE INTERIOR, Respondent. ______________________ 2014-3093 ______________________ Petition for review of the Merit Systems Protection Board in No. DC-1221-11-0794-B-1. ______________________ ON MOTION ______________________ ORDER This petition for review was voluntarily dismissed on July 14, 2014, and the mandate issued that same day. On September 8, 2014, Jessica Wailani Gibbs filed a Motion to Reconvene Trial, which appears to be a motion to reactivate her appeal. On September 22, 2014, Ms. Gibbs filed a Motion to Suspend Previous Motion which the court interprets as a motion to withdraw the Motion to Reconvene Trial. Upon consideration thereof, Case: 14-3093 Document: 18 2 Page: 2 Filed: 10/27/2014 GIBBS v. INTERIOR IT IS ORDERED THAT: (1) The motion to withdraw the motion to reactivate is granted. (2) The motion to reactivate is withdrawn. FOR THE COURT /s/ Daniel E. O Toole Daniel E. O Toole Clerk of Court s25
